Output 685eb237ee790a62fcb699461965ff04e2cb9c8e6d007706f15cf51bbceb64af:0

value
557243
script pubkey
OP_0 OP_PUSHBYTES_20 576ebce98f0c62faf11bc8a47cb8a66c7ab5fc23
address
bc1q2ahte6v0p3304ugmezj8ew9xd3attlpr0jn5d8
transaction
685eb237ee790a62fcb699461965ff04e2cb9c8e6d007706f15cf51bbceb64af
spent
true